I thought the BRZ was meant to be the upper-spec, not the mid-range between the base and GTS Toyota's - obviously they thought the market for a $40k+ 2 door was more limited than a $35k. Or maybe the turbo version will be the $40-something (I'm thinking 43k) to fill in the gap in the Impreza line.
It's about time Subaru started concentrating on smaller cars again, the number of bloated cars in their lineup now is ridiculous (look at the current shape Liberty wagon, it looks bigger than the now-dead Falcon wagon). Bring back the Fiori!
